C2 succeeded at an impressive undertaking: developing a line of activewear that keeps you comfortable outdoors no matter the weather.
Among their many great products, all of which are made in the United States, the women’s Ultimate Base T offers a fantastic t-shirt that performs well in a variety of settings. The shirt, designed in the popular cap sleeve style, appears straightforward, but is actually extremely well constructed and thought out.
The shirt will likely become your staple workout shirt, whether you choose indoor or outdoor settings. It’s also great as a base layer, and can be paired with arm warmers during transitional times. The shirt is made of lightweight wool in its light blue style, and a synthetic material in black. Both versions wick moisture, regulate temperature and breathe well, all while looking great.
The only drawback to the shirt is the cut of the neck hole, which comes up fairly high on the neck. It’s not the most flattering cut, though it does help with modesty concerns. Still, it makes the shirt look more like a surfer’s rash guard, and could probably be cut just a little lower for a slightly more flattering appearance while still providing ample coverage.
